Output dcfb3f2bb06c723d1dca17b44b07ba2f7c0074e3fe9116b488545c1438b8acc9:1

value
562587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b4b9d1555008a7d96c3c8985816e9a0c592556 OP_EQUAL
address
3CEp8f2eeSET5PRJvxMtZ8u9ZucUyCtULV
transaction
dcfb3f2bb06c723d1dca17b44b07ba2f7c0074e3fe9116b488545c1438b8acc9
confirmations
254002
spent
true